Hardware is needed because our plugins run synchronously on our dedicated DSP chips. This allows very low latency operation on live inputs regardless of buffer size.

They also run asynchronously in your DAW augmenting your CPU.

As powerful as computers get, CPU+DSP will always be more powerful than CPU alone.
